Applications
- Western Blot (WB): 1:1,000–1:3,000
Product Specifications
| 항목 | 내용 |
|---|---|
| Species Reactivity | Human, Mouse, Rat |
| Host / Isotype | Rabbit / IgG |
| Class | Polyclonal |
| Type | Antibody |
| Immunogen | A synthesized peptide derived from human MAPT (Accession P10636), corresponding to amino acid residues around phosphorylated Ser400 |
| Conjugate | Unconjugated |
| Form | Liquid |
| Concentration | 1 mg/mL |
| Purification | Sequential chromatography |
| Storage Buffer | PBS, pH 7.4, with 50% glycerol |
| Contains | 0.02% sodium azide |
| Storage Conditions | -20°C |
| Shipping Conditions | Wet ice |
| RRID | AB_2903146 |
Product Specific Information
This antibody detects endogenous levels of Tau only when phosphorylated at Ser717/400.
Target Information
Tau is a neuronal microtubule-associated protein predominantly found on axons. It promotes tubulin polymerization and stabilizes microtubules. The C-terminus binds axonal microtubules, while the N-terminus binds neural plasma membrane components, functioning as a linker between both structures. Axonal polarity is influenced by TAU/MAPT localization in the neuronal cell body domain defined by the centrosome.
Short isoforms of Tau contribute to cytoskeletal plasticity, whereas longer isoforms aid stabilization. In its hyper-phosphorylated form, Tau becomes the major component of paired helical filaments (PHF), which are the building blocks of neurofibrillary lesions in Alzheimer’s disease (AD) brains. Hyper-phosphorylation disrupts Tau’s microtubule-binding ability, leading to microtubule destabilization and neuronal degeneration in AD.
Tau phosphorylation is mediated by several serine/threonine kinases, including GSK-3β, PKA, cdk5, and casein kinase II. Hyper-phosphorylated Tau is also found in neurofibrillary lesions associated with other central nervous system disorders such as Pick’s disease, frontotemporal dementia, corticobasal degeneration, and progressive supranuclear palsy.
